Choosing a Great Dog Breeder: 101

Author: Dirk Gruenberg
02.04.2012

Finding a great breeder can really be a lot of work. Especially if you are looking for a breeder for the very first time, you might be at a loss as to what to pay attention to and as to how to determine the quality of the breeder.

By reading this article you will get a pretty good idea of what to look for even if you are inexperienced. Here is what to consider.

First off, great breeders don’t do a lot of formal advertising, simply because they do not need to. Often they have potential clients lined up long before the puppies are even born. Hence, advertising simply is not necessary. Their business is mostly based on recommendations.

Additionally, a good breeder knows the power of focus: He most likely will concentrate on one or two breeds. What you do not want is a breeder who offers all kind of breeds.

Quality first is the motto of many of the great breeders. This results more often than not in having only a few dogs instead of many. So don’t get confused about this.

Furthermore one of the aspects of a great breeder is that he sells his puppies at the right time: Not too early and not too late. The right age of your new puppy would be some time in between nine and eleven weeks. Do not go for a breeder who sells puppies younger than 9 weeks.

Furthermore, you great breeder will answer all of your questions willingly and sensibly. If you encounter a breeder, who does not do so, do not buy a puppy for him.

There is not a single top quality breeder that I know who is not proud of what he does. He will certainly answer all the question that you might have most patiently.

They will also be happy to show you around – and let you see where your puppy grew up. Use this opportunity to ask all the questions you have on your mind.

Most people consider their dog their best friend. This idea also reflects in the equipment that they choose for his everyday use.

Before choosing a bowl for your dog it makes sense to just think a minute about the difference between a good and an excellent bowl for your dog.

It is your dog’s age and your feeding habits that determine what bowl is the right one for your pet. If your dog is still a puppy you may want to choose take the puppy’s playfulness into consideration.

Being still a puppy, most dogs are very active and develop the habit of chewing on almost everything that gets in their way. This does not only include your shoes, your furniture but also his bowl. So the selection is easy. The bowl has to be durable.

Choice No 1 in this case is a bowl made from stainless steel. It will withstand all of your puppies chewing and biting efforts and never break or become destroyed.

Later on when your dog has reached the adult stage also bowls made of plastic or even ceramic are options to consider. For very old dogs you can buy a slightly elevated bowl in order to make eating his food easier for him.

Feeding habits may also have an influence on what type of bowl you select. In case you want your dog to gain weight you can opt for an automatic feeder.

This is the dog bowl that is attached to a jar of water or dog food. Their bowls will be kept full at all times. However, if you do not want your dog to be overweight, then any type of bowl will do since you will be personally feeding him anyway.

Do not buy a bowl that can only contain less food than is required during one feeding time. In other words: the bowl should rather be bigger than smaller. It is your task as a dog owner to then fill in the right amount of food. This means he will be nourished wisely and not become overweight.

Getting a new pet, especially a dog, is a truly amazing. He will brighten up our daily lives like nothing else. Spending time with him will be a lot of fun, and taking him places even more so. But before we can hop in the car with our four-legged friend, we should think about a few things.

Because, as you can imagine, your safety and that of your dog should always be the priority; hence, following the following two tips might be a good idea.

First, approach the whole thing calmly. Dog owners can’t help but feel excited especially if it’s the first time you and your pet will go out for a drive.

Despite your excitement, it is important to stay calm and relaxed. This will help your dog feel the same way. Otherwise it could easily get excited, too, or even anxious.

Try bringing your pet to the car even before you go for a ride. That way it will not be completely new for him.

The second thing to keep in mind is to wear seatbelts. Both you and your dog should do so. This is often neglected by dog owners, but it is hugely important. Just ask for a pet safety seat belt in the pet store.

Dogs that are given the freedom to roam inside a car can cause accidents. They can start getting curious with the wheel or they can start climbing out of the windows. It’s also important to remember to keep your dog at the backseat of the car.

These top two tips will help you enjoy every car ride that you will have with your pet in the future. It is also advisable to keep a first aid kit and fresh water in the car for you and your pet.

Just remember to put you and your pet’s safety first. After that fun will surely be guaranteed with each car ride.

Traveling with Your Dog: 101

Author: Dirk Gruenberg
31.03.2012

Anyone who has ever traveled with a dog knows that there are many things one needs to think of. The health and safety of the dog is paramount, but his crate and his identification are very important, too.

Whatever your travel destination might be, the health and safety of your dog should always be the thing that is in the forefront of your mind. To ensure your dog’s health, take him to see the vet before the trip for a check-up.

This will enable you to take your dog along without having to worry about his health status. And it is also important to make sure he has all the required vaccines.

Moreover, your dog is likely to stay much happier and healthier if you take along some of his regular food. That way, when you feed him, he will not experience a big change but he will have something he is already used to.

In addition, you might want to think about your water sources while on the road. Buying bottled water might be a good idea. And, of course, if your dog needs medication, don’t forget that at home.

Furthermore, the crate will be very important while traveling. Please be mindful that it is a good size for your dog:

If he is not able to stand in it or lie down in it, it is too small for him. Also make sure that the bottom is leak-proof and that there is no lack of ventilation.

And last but not least: your dog’s identification. Not many things could be worse than having a pet go missing on a trip. Granted, this is unlikely to happen, but if it ever does, having followed the following advice will mean a lot:

Of course, you can go the microchip route. If that is not for you, make sure to, at the very least, have your dog’s name and your contact information on your dog’s identification tag that is in his collar. If there is situation, you will be glad you did.
